What are the forces which are accountable for antigen-antibody reactions?
Expert
The procedure which holds antigen-antibody altogether is termed as non-specific interactions. Inter molecular forces might be categorized into following:
a) Electrostatic bonds
b) Hydrophobic interactions
c) Hydrogen bonds
d) Vander Val interactions
